软考
APP下载

安全协议的主要内容

随着互联网技术的发展,网络安全问题愈发突显,安全协议作为保障网络安全的重要手段,被广泛应用于各个领域。那么安全协议到底是什么?其主要内容又包括哪些方面?本文将从多个角度进行分析。

一、安全协议的概念

安全协议是指网络传输协议的一种,其作用是在传输数据的过程中保证数据的机密性、完整性和可靠性。简单来说,就是通过密码学方法对网络数据进行加密和解密,以确保数据传输的安全性。

二、安全协议的作用

1、保护数据的机密性。由于数据在传输过程中可能会被黑客窃取,所以安全协议需要使用加密算法对数据进行加密,以保证数据不会被第三方窃取。

2、保护数据的完整性。网络传输过程中,数据可能会被第三方篡改或损坏,安全协议可以通过数据签名和认证机制保证网络数据的完整性。

3、保证数据传输的可靠性。安全协议可以通过重传机制和确认机制等措施,保证数据传输的可靠性。

三、安全协议的主要内容

1、密钥交换。密钥交换是安全协议中最为重要的环节之一,通常采用的是公钥加密技术,比如RSA 算法。

2、身份认证。身份认证是安全协议中保障网络安全的关键环节之一,可以使用数字证书等方式进行身份认证。

3、加密算法。加密算法是安全协议的核心技术,采用的加密算法包括对称加密算法、非对称加密算法和哈希算法等。

4、数据签名。数据签名是安全协议保证数据完整性的一种方式,主要应用于公共密钥加密场景中。

5、数字证书。数字证书可以用于用户身份认证和信息加密,是保证网络安全的重要工具之一。

四、安全协议的应用

1、SSL/TLS协议:是用于Web安全的协议,早期的SSL协议已经逐渐被TLS协议所取代。SSL/TLS协议可以用于保护网络上的数据传输,例如在线银行、在线购物等。

2、IPSec协议:是用于VPN安全的协议,可以提供安全的远程访问和连接到企业网络的保护。

3、SSH协议:是用于保护远程访问的协议,可以对远程连接进行安全认证和加密,防止黑客攻击。

综上所述,安全协议作为保障网络安全的重要手段,其主要内容包括密钥交换、身份认证、加密算法、数据签名和数字证书等。安全协议的应用主要包括SSL/TLS协议、IPSec协议和SSH协议等。通过安全协议的应用,可以保护网络数据的安全性、完整性和可靠性,有效预防黑客攻击等网络安全事件。

备考资料 免费领取:网络工程师报考指南+考情分析+思维导图等 立即下载
真题演练 精准解析历年真题,助你高效备考! 立即做题
相关阅读
网络工程师题库